Steak Baguette

The perfect steak baguette recipe with a picture and simple step-by-step instructions.

Avocado cream

  • Sea-Salt
  • Olive oil
  • Black pepper from the mill
  • 1 Clove of garlic
  • 2 x Country baguette
  • 1 Avocado
  • 1 Red chilli pepper
  • 1 Onion red
  • 1 Lemon
  • 1 tsp Sweet paprika powder
  • Sugar
  • 1 Clove of garlic

Marinated tomatoes

  • 1 Colorful mix of tomatoes – red, yellow, black
  • 50 ml Raspberry balm
  • 1 tbsp Honey
  • Sea-Salt
  • Black pepper from the mill
  • 1 tsp Oregano

Marinated tomatoes

  1. Halve tomatoes and marinate with raspberry balm, honey, salt, pepper and oregano. Let it stand while the rest of the dish is being prepared.

Avocado cream

  1. Scrape off the lemon and squeeze it out. Core the avocado, spoon out of the skin and mix with lemon juice and lemon zest. Core and finely chop the chilli pepper – peel and finely chop the garlic and onion. Mix everything to a smooth cream with a fork and season with salt, pepper, sugar and paprika powder.

Rump steaks

  1. Take it out of the fridge and let it warm to room temperature. Peel the garlic, chop it roughly and pound it with sea salt and pepper in a mortar to a paste. Mix with a little olive oil and massage the steaks with it.

finish

  1. Bake the baguettes in the oven. Place the steaks in a red-hot grill pan and fry for 2 minutes on both sides. Take the baguettes out of the oven and let the meat rest in the oven at 100 ° C for a few minutes.
  2. In the meantime, cut the baguettes open and brush with the avocado cream – cut the steaks into strips and distribute them on top – pour the collected meat juice onto the baguettes as well.
